  • Closed Accounts Posts: 1,298 ✭✭✭DareGod


    Mine arrived today, too.

    First thing I did was fully charge them.

    Battery went from 100% to 70% after about 15 minutes of playback, indicating 50 mins of playback is all I can expect from a full charge. (If 30% is 15 minutes, 10% is 5 minutes, 100% is 50 minutes)
    However, this may just be a teething problem.

    The sound isn't great, it's a bit tinny, the treble is a bit much, even after changing audio settings on my phone. But I might play around with my audio settings a bit more and see what I can do.

    For €35 or whatever, they seem fine enough.

    Fingers crossed the microphone works well during phone calls.

    The touch controls seem to work well, and overall I think they are nice looking.
